description Mudflow is a geological phenomenon characterized by fast-moving landslides that are threatening to life and property by destroying everything on their path without any warning. Mudflow has a higher concentration of fine particle sediments in fluid, in which, the sediment grains consist of significant portion of fine particles, silts, sands and clay. Sabo-dam is one of the selected mitigation methods to overcome mudflow in Malaysia. This research is motivated by the need to mitigate the effects of mudflow disasters which are normally triggered due to intense rainfall level, uncontrolled deforestation and land use of highland. A two-dimensional depth-averaged model (DA-CIP-2D) with Constrained Interpolation Profile (CIP) scheme was developed to simulate mudflow using the topography data of Batu Hampar, Gunung Jerai, Kedah. The DA-CIP-2D model was verified with partial dam-break problem against analytical solution and then the rheological model was validated against experimental data from literature study. The validated DA-CIP-2D was used to simulate mudflow and its interaction with Sabo-dam. Results demonstrated the ability of the model to simulate mudflow with the presence of Sabo-dam. The effect of Sabo-dam height in mitigating the peak velocity and peak flow depth, and their arrival time was well demonstrated by using the DA-CIP-2D model. With a 6.0 m Sabo structure, the peak velocity, peak flow depth and final runout length can be reduced by as much as 21.2%, 6.5% and 5.5% respectively. Increasing the height Sabo structure could further mitigate the peak velocity and peak flow depth, but at the expense of increasing the chances of flooding at the upstream part of the Sabo structure.
